Amphoe Nam Pat, Uttaradit, Thailand

Overview

Amphoe Nam Pat is a peaceful, rural district in northern Thailand's Uttaradit Province, known for its lush landscapes and genuine Thai hospitality. While it's off the typical tourist trail, visitors will find authentic experiences, scenic rivers, and lively local markets.

Best Time to Visit

November to February for cool, dry weather

Local Tips

Cash is preferred in most establishments; public transportation is limited, so renting a scooter is a good option. English is not widely spoken, so learning a few Thai phrases helps.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ly at temples, remove shoes before entering homes or sacred places, and tipping is not customary but appreciated in tourist-facing establishments.

Safety Warnings

Nam Pat is generally very safe, but be cautious of traffic if driving or walking on rural roads, and check for occasional flooding during rainy season (June-October). Petty crime is rare but keep personal belongings secured in markets.

Hidden Gems

Explore Nam Pat Wildlife Sanctuary for hikes and wildlife spotting, visit lesser-known local temples like Wat Phra That Nam Pat, and enjoy the riverside picnic areas that are popular with locals.
